Google Analytics

This website uses Google Analytics, a web analytics service provided by Google Inc. ("Google").

Google Analytics uses "cookies", which are text files placed on your computer, to help the website analyze how users use the site. The information generated by the cookie about your use of the website will generally be transmitted to and stored by Google on servers in the United States. However, if IP anonymisation is activated on this website, your IP address will be shortened beforehand by Google within member states of the European Union or in other signatory states to the Agreement on the European Economic Area. Only in exceptional cases will the full IP address be transmitted to a Google server in the USA where it will be shortened. On behalf of the operator of this website, Google will use this information to evaluate your use of the website, to compile reports on website activity and to provide other services relating to website activity and internet usage to the website operator.

The IP address transmitted by your browser as part of Google Analytics is not combined with other data from Google.

You may refuse the use of cookies by selecting the appropriate settings on your browser, however please note that if you do this you may not be able to use the full functionality of this website.

You can also prevent Google from collecting the data generated by the cookie and related to your use of the website (including your IP address) and Google from processing this data by downloading and installing the browser plug-in available at the following link (http://tools.google.com/dlpage/gaoptout?hl=de).

What are Cookies?

Cookies are small, usually randomly coded text files that are sent to and stored on your computer. These cookies allow your browser to track certain information that can later be retrieved and used by Internet servers. When you visit an OFF LIMITS IT Services GmbH website, we may send a cookie to your computer.

Many cookies are used to make it easier for you to use the Internet. In the following some examples for the use such cookies are named:

  •  Websites can be loaded faster
  • Websites can be searched faster
  • Your settings for websites such as language and time zone can be saved.
  • Security on websites is improved because it is possible to verify your identity.
  • You can sign in to secure sites faster.

We may also use cookies for market research and analysis to improve our websites, services and products. For example, we may evaluate how often you use our websites and which pages you have viewed and for how long.

This website may use the following cookies:

geoLocation: Stores the visitor's country determined by the IP address. Expires after 7 days.

countrySelector: Stores whether the visitor has configured country/language settings or closed the window for the configuration/acceptance of cookies. Expires after 2 years.

countryName: Saves the name of the country selected by the visitor. Expires in 2 years.

countryCode: Saves the ISO code of the country selected by the visitor. Expires in 2 years.

defaultSite: Saves the localized default website determined on the basis of the visitor's country and language settings. Expires in 2 years.

language: Saves the language code of the country selected by the visitor. Expires in 2 years.

JSESSIONID: Saves the visitor's current session ID. Expires at the end of the session.

SERVERID: Saves the web server ID of the current server of the requested page. Expires at the end of the session.
